Transaction c8053eadc157f6696e944af50cdc416829dceafb354c47eedda1b9c5c4ebfbc3
1 Input
2 Outputs
- c8053eadc157f6696e944af50cdc416829dceafb354c47eedda1b9c5c4ebfbc3:0
- c8053eadc157f6696e944af50cdc416829dceafb354c47eedda1b9c5c4ebfbc3:1
value 1200000
address 1Pc2MripfFZtF6NFbim1wtr64MZw6fx69W
value 1470906
address 16X21yGCrGeL33EkY8dhhCxf6nD3LegFsv